How to Make Money With Alternatives to eBay

We all know eBay and that the site has become the number one destination for auction shoppers online. The eBay site has also become one of the most visited ecommerce sites on the internet. What many people do not know are that there are some alternatives to eBay. The traffic to these other site are lower and many people are not aware of them. That does not mean you can not make money with these other sites. There are easy ways that you can take advantage of some of the better sites to make money without paying fees.
The one major problem for eBay sellers is the amount of money they spend to complete a transaction. It's true that eBay brings large number of people to look at your items, but they also charge a high percentage of the sale price for the service.
What the alternative sites allow you to do is capture new sales. What a seller needs to do is be a little creative and get people to buy at the other auction site. This will save you the cost of some fees. With some of my eBay auction I enclose a postcard with details about my other auction and how the customer can find me online. It is not against eBay policy to insert a post card or other promotional item with your packages. What you do is keep selling on eBay and insert the post card with the information for your other auctions. Slowly your eBay shoppers will search for you and buy at the other site. This will save you selling fees although you will still have to pay for Paypal or other payment services.
The sites that I found to be the best for alternative sales are www.ioffer.com and www.ecrater.com and both sites allow you to create a free store.
With ioffer there is a large number of user that do actively buy on the site. They also offer very low fee's you only pay when you sell an item. The ioffer site also let's you build a store which you can stock with your merchandise. What I like to do is list as many items as I can and forget about it for awhile. It's nice to look in my email and see I made a sale without much effort. The only promotion I use for my ioffer sales is a postcard to current eBay user sent with their order. There is also a flyer printing program on ioffer that let's you print out a flyer to hang in your local area. The flyer has your item number and the address to find the item online. Overall I would say ioffer is one of the best secrets for selling online.

It is not an auction site, but a site that let's you build your store and stock it with as many items as you would like. The search engines pick up the store items and you will start to get sales after a few week of listing the item. As for marketing I do the exact same as with ioffer. Promote the items in your store to your eBay customers. There is only one other thing I do to drive traffic to my store. There are some items that I create a PPC (pay per click) advertising campaign on Google AdWords. This is only done for items that have a great profit margin. As lower priced items might not cover the cost of the PPC and you would end up losing a lot of money.
As you can see there are alternative to eBay and it the way that you promote your listing that will bring sales and success.
